Carcinoembryonic antigen (CEA), one of the onco-fetal proteins, is a cell surface glycoprotein, with a high molecular mass of 150-300 kDa. It is normally expressed in the early embryonic development and tends to disappear with the onset of differentiation of fetal tissue into adult ones.
